Roush & Shelby SR-71 Mustang Sells For $375,000
Saturday, July 31, 2010 14:49 by Arman Barari No CommentsAs Jack Roush is in hospital recovering from his recent plane crash, the last car he made in collaboration with Ford and Carrol Shelby for charity, the SR-71 Mustang, has been auctioned off for $375,000. As promised all proceeds goes to to the EAA’s (Experimental Aircraft Association) Young Eagles program. The car itself, which is [...]

Shelby Super Snake Prudhomme – Street legal dragster!
Saturday, February 7, 2009 15:41 by Arman Barari No CommentsCarroll Shelby has teamed up with an old buddy of him, Don ‘The Snake’ Prudhomme and these fellas prepared an old school tuning package for the Mustang Shelby GT500 and the goal of this project is to make a dragster for everyday use! You can have it on every GT500 from 2007 to 2010 models. [...]
